The Story
Hi! We are Logan and Jack, both university students studying Business who were born and raised in Ontario, Canada. We grew up together and were always drawn towards the idea of creating our own unique brand and managing our own business. We decided to start Grain with a simple idea: golf doesn’t have to feel buttoned-up.
At Grain, we make pieces for people who play their own way. Classic looks with a modern touch, made to move from the course to wherever the day takes you.
